Smart Parking Solutions in Minnesota

Minnesota’s urban centers, particularly Minneapolis, face significant challenges related to urban congestion and parking inefficiencies. The Minnesota Department of Transportation reports that over 60% of downtown Minneapolis commuters experience difficulty finding parking during peak hours, contributing to increased traffic congestion and air pollution. Given the state’s commitment to improving urban mobility, innovative parking solutions could greatly enhance the transportation experience for residents and visitors alike.

Individuals commuting to work or visiting commercial districts are heavily impacted by these inefficiencies. Many low-income workers and local residents depend on accessible and manageable parking in urban areas for their daily activities. A survey conducted by the Twin Cities Chamber of Commerce revealed that 45% of local businesses believe parking availability directly affects customer access, illustrating how critical effective transit and parking solutions are for economic vitality.

Funding dedicated to smart parking solutions in Minnesota aims to address these concerns by implementing technology-driven systems that optimize parking availability and reduce congestion. Initiatives may include developing mobile applications to guide drivers to available parking spots, thus minimizing time spent searching for parking and subsequently reducing vehicular emissions in urban settings. By promoting carpool incentives and prioritizing access for public transit users, these solutions will also enhance the overall efficiency of the urban transportation network.

Expected outcomes of these funding initiatives include a notable reduction in traffic congestion, enhanced air quality, and increased accessibility for public transit users in Minneapolis. By minimizing the time spent in search of parking, residents can spend more time engaged in their communities, supporting local businesses and contributing to the economy. Furthermore, these solutions have the potential to provide significant ecological benefits by reducing the urban heat island effect prevalent in densely populated areas.

In Minnesota, the implementation of smart parking solutions will benefit from a collaborative approach involving local municipalities, technology firms, and citizens. Engaging community members during the planning phase will ensure the solutions align with their needs and preferences. By focusing on user-friendly technology and comprehensive outreach efforts, projects can enhance community buy-in and adoption of these smart parking systems.

Who Should Apply in Minnesota

Eligible applicants for funding in Minnesota include city governments, non-profit organizations, and academic institutions willing to pilot smart parking initiatives in urban settings. Proposals should demonstrate an understanding of the unique transportation needs of individuals in Minnesota’s densely populated areas, including solutions promoting environmental sustainability.

Application Requirements for Minnesota

To apply, stakeholders must submit proposals detailing the objectives, methodologies, and anticipated outcomes of their smart parking initiatives. Evidence of community engagement should be included, showcasing how local residents contributed to the planning of the proposed technology solutions. Assessing feasibility through pilot programs and identifying existing technology partnerships will strengthen proposals further.

Moreover, applicants should outline how their solutions will integrate with existing transportation infrastructure and public transit options in Minnesota, enhancing the overall urban mobility landscape. A clear demonstration of the environmental benefits associated with the proposed parking solutions, such as reductions in greenhouse gas emissions, will also be beneficial for grant evaluations.
